Re: Water Tank Pump
if its spinning, its working, unless the impeller has come loose from the motor shaft ( happened to mine once)
if you take the pipe off, you can see the impeller, and see if its spinning.
most likely need priming if the pump isnt below the outlet of the tank.
a good suck on the tap will tell you, then either move the pump to a lower level than the outlet, or fit a priming bulb

Re: Water Tank Pump
All sorted, pump just needed priming. Fortunately the van came with a hand held bellows pump. Held this over the sink tap whilst pressing the pump switch and within 20 seconds, water was flowing. All ready for the first weekend away now.
